COGNOS GOVT. & HE USERS GROUP
Operational reporting using Cognos and Oracle’s Logical database
technologies
Presenter: Angela Hooper, Colorado Community CollegeSeptember, 18th, 2009
DescriptionThis session addresses the gap in real-time
operational reporting in Banner. CCCS has leveraged Cognos, Oracle's
Logical Standby database, ODS views and custom pl/sql procedures to provide an efficient and secure operational reporting environment.
Discussion to include technical set up information, and ways that schools without high end report writing tools can use the core of this solution.

CCCS Business Need Current reporting set up
Home grown student data mart on 9hr refresh Custom job subs – strain on PROD Cognos front end Future ODS client (Dec 2008)
Tasks Reduce reporting off of PROD Maintain real time data (HR and FIN) Control and audit security Don’t buy anything new
Business Solution – “Good” Practices
Don’t report off of Production if you can help it
Do a requirements document for ALL report requests. (example)
Separate business logic from report writing tool
Don’t self promote code
Technical Solution for CCCS Logical stand by reporting database New LSB schema for views and procs Cognos framework model – one query

Oracle LSB-DB Stand by database 10gR2 Uses Oracle Data Guard with SQL Apply The main advantage of logical database
is that the data structure of the replicated may be different than the master database.
April Simms SUU – Seta Dallas 2007
Ref-Cursor – What is it? The ref cursor is a "pointer" data type Allow you to quickly reference any cursor
result (usually an internal PL/SQL table array)
Data values are kept in RAM Can be used multiple time in one Proc
http://www.dba-oracle.com/t_pl_sql_ref_cursor_benefits.htm
Ref-Cursor – How it helps? Returns a large dataset – for reporting Return Specific SQL to users Control joins in DB not report writer PIN procedures with ref cursor output in
memory
Ref-Cursor – Example?procedure PROC_SALARY_VERIFICATION (p_cursor out cursorType, p_vpdi in varchar2, p_effect_date in date) isBEGIN
open p_cursor for
select spriden_id … from spriden, nbrjobs,where spriden_pidm = nbrjobs_pidm and spriden_change_ind is null… and pebempl_empl_status <> 'T' and nbrjobs_status <> 'T' and nbrjobs_effective_date = trunc(p_effect_date) and (pebempl_vpdi_code = p_vpdi or pebempl_vpdi_code like p_vpdi);
END PROC_SALARY_VERIFICATION;

Cognos FWM 1 of 4Steps for set up1. Compile proc in database 2. Create directory connection object to
LSB in cognos connection3. Create new FWM model with LSB 4. Set up name spaces for data and
business areas
Cognos FWM 2 of 45. Create new query subject in database
layer
Cognos FWM 3 of 46. Create business layer QS
Cognos FWM 4 of 47. Create package. Include only
business layer query subjects
8. Publish package9. Grant security10. Build report front end

Added Value– Portability, & disaster recovery for
reporting– Quicker drop down parameters in
Cognos– Security modifications allowed Mgr
to promote developer code– PL/SQL skills spread out. Cognos
skills kept light.
Take Home Architecture– Try setting up LSB– Create “Views” with Ref cursors to
protect Ad-hoc users– Create Procs with Ref Cursors for
frequently requested SQL – doubles as code repository
– Invest on learning the tables and data, NOT on a report writer tool expert.
